Description
The INA180A4IDBVR is a high-precision current sense amplifier manufactured by Texas Instruments. It is part of the INA180 series, designed for accurate current measurement in various applications. The device features a fixed gain of 200 V/V, making it suitable for applications where precise current monitoring is critical.
Key features of the INA180A4IDBVR include:
1. Wide Supply Range: Operates from 2.7V to 5.5V supply voltage, accommodating various power supply configurations.
2. High Accuracy: Offers low offset voltage and low drift over temperature, ensuring consistent performance.
3. Wide Common-Mode Range: Supports a common-mode voltage range from -0.2V to +26V, allowing for flexibility in different circuit conditions.
4. Compact Package: Available in a small SOT-23 package, which is ideal for space-constrained designs.
5. Low Quiescent Current: Consumes minimal power, making it suitable for battery-powered devices.
Applications include battery management systems, motor control, power monitoring, and over-current protection. The INA180A4IDBVR offers a reliable solution for current sensing with a strong emphasis on accuracy and efficiency.

Features
The INA180A4IDBVR is a precision current sense amplifier with the following key features:
1. Wide Supply Range: Operates from 2.7 V to 5.5 V.
2. High Bandwidth: 350 kHz, suitable for fast and dynamic current measurements.
3. Gain Option: Fixed gain of 200 V/V, enabling accurate current sensing.
4. Low Offset Voltage: 150 µV (typical), ensuring high precision.
5. Low Quiescent Current: 260 µA, making it power-efficient.
6. Common-Mode Range: -0.2 V to 26 V, allowing for high-side current sensing.
7. Output Capacitive Load Stability: Supports capacitive loads up to 1 nF.
8. Package: Available in a small SOT-23-5 package, ideal for space-constrained applications.
9. Applications: Suitable for use in notebooks, cell phones, power management, and battery chargers.
10. Temperature Range: Operates from -40°C to 125°C, suitable for various environmental conditions.
These features make the INA180A4IDBVR ideal for precision current sensing in various electronic applications, offering reliability and ease of integration.

Application
The INA180A4IDBVR is a precision, low-power, voltage-output current-shunt monitor commonly used in various applications. Its primary application areas include:
1. Battery Management Systems: Monitoring charge and discharge currents.
2. Power Management: Supervising power supplies and converters.
3. Automotive: Used in current sensing for motor control and various automotive subsystems.
4. Industrial Automation: Monitoring and controlling process currents.
5. Consumer Electronics: Overcurrent protection and power monitoring in devices.
6. Telecommunications: For power and current monitoring in communication devices.
Its high accuracy and low offset make it suitable for precision current sensing in these areas.
